Food Taste Test: Mississippi Roast

I'm always on the hunt for a good/quick/easy meal to feast on and I found it with this Mississippi Roast recipe. It is literally the easiest thing I've ever made and it tastes FANTASTIC! Here's the instructions: Put chuck roast in crock pot, sprinkle with Hidden Valley ranch dressing dry mix packet, add Au Jus dry mix packet, a stick of butter, 5 pepperoncini peppers. Don't add water. Cook on low for 7-8 hours.

It was tempting to change up the recipe just a little bit, but I went by the instructions and it was tasty. Next time I would add in some carrots and onions - adding some much needed veggies in my diet.
